Julia has extensive education leadership experience within the NHS in community, specialist and secondary care and has also worked in a university setting as a lecturer/module lead for child public health. She currently chairs the Lancashire and South Cumbria ICS Collaborative Education Forum and is a member of the People Board
She is a Florence Nightingale Foundation Scholar, a Registered Nurse, has been a Midwife and is a Specialist Community Public Health Practitioner/ Health Visitor and Non-medical prescriber.
She has a BA in Health Studies, a BSC in Public Health, a Postgraduate Diploma in Professional Education - on NMC register as a Practice Teacher/Lecturer and a Master Degree in Education which involved undertaking a national research study
She is also a qualified Coach and Mentor for the Leadership Academy
Julia is passionate about education and research and believes that it underpins high quality patient care and delivery of innovative services.
